What are the Types of Trending Health Insurance Plans Available in India?

Indemnity Health Insurance Plans

Indemnity plans pay your actual hospital bills. You can use cashless treatment at network hospitals or claim a refund later. You get these plans for one person or for the whole family. Trending health insurance plans cover costs up to your chosen sum insured.

2. Fixed Benefit Health Insurance Plans

Fixed benefit plans give you a fixed lump sum if you face a serious illness like cancer, kidney failure, or a brain tumour. Since critical diseases drain money fast, top-rated health insurance in India pays the full amount at once. You can use it for treatment, income loss, or any other need.

3. Top-Up Health Insurance Plans

Top-up plans add extra cover when your main policy runs out. Sometimes your base sum insured is not enough for a big medical bill. A top-up kicks in after a set limit, for instance, ₹5 lakhs. It boosts your protection without buying a costly new plan.

Why Do You Need Health Insurance Plans in 2026?

Several factors are driving this trend of buying a private health insurance policy. Why are health insurance plans trending as a must-have for every Indian family?

Healthcare Costs Keep Climbing

Medical bills in India are rising fast. A complex surgery that costs ₹12 lakhs today may cost around ₹24 lakhs in just 6 years. A good health insurance in India protects your savings against this steep inflation.

Lifestyle Diseases Start Younger

Long work hours, junk food, and little exercise lead to diabetes, heart issues, and high blood pressure. These problems no longer wait for old age. They now hit people in their 30s. Treatment is long and costly, so early cover makes sense.

New Treatments Cost More

Modern options like robotic surgery, proton therapy, and gene-based drugs give better results. But they come with a high price tag. Top-rated health insurance in India lets you choose the best treatment without worrying about the cost.

Critical Illness Bills Are Huge

Major illnesses like cancer, kidney failure, or stroke need advanced care. A single round of targeted cancer therapy at a top metro hospital can cost ₹18 lakhs to ₹40 lakhs. With a high cover, you do not have to empty your bank account for life-saving care.

Cashless Care Reduces Stress

Cashless treatment is one of the best features of top health plans. When you visit a network hospital, you do not pay up front. The top-rated health insurance in India settles the bill directly with the hospital. You can focus on recovery while the paperwork and payments are handled for you.

How to Choose The Best One from Trending Health Insurance Plans?

Are you confused about the trending health insurance plans? Which one is the best to pick? Consider the major factors to choose from that can impact your coverage facility.

Check Your Health Needs

Look at your family’s age, past illnesses, and current treatments. Factor in rising medical costs, too. Pick a sum insured that will handle future bills without strain.

2. Pick Strong Hospital Access

Go for good health insurance in India with a large network of hospitals. More network hospitals mean easy, cashless care when you need it.

3. Read Policy Details

Study waiting periods, room rent limits, and co-pay rules. Go for plans with zero co-pays and no sub-limits to cut your costs.

4. Check Insurer Trust

Look at the claim settlement ratio. A high ratio means the insurer pays claims fast. Track your claims to avoid rejections or extra bills.

5. Grab Extra Benefits

Choose plans with no-claim bonuses, restored sum insured, and free yearly check-ups. These add real value.

Pick a premium that fits your budget. If you buy in your 20s or early 30s, choose monthly, quarterly, or yearly payments for flexibility.
